Etymology

From Old Galician-Portuguese setaenta, from Latin septuāgintā.

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/seˈtenta/ [s̺eˈt̪en̪.t̪ɐ], /sɛˈtenta/ [s̺ɛˈt̪en̪.t̪ɐ]
  • Rhymes: -enta
  • Hyphenation: se‧ten‧ta

Numeral

setenta (indeclinable)

  1. seventy; 70
